5 delicious picks you must try at Doner and Gyros

A charming and unique franchise, “Döner & Gyros”, has very recently made its first step into the Bangladeshi restaurant scene. Located at Kemal Attaturk Avenue in Banani, Döner & Gyros provides a delightful take on two culturally distant street food concepts.
